Fresh Guacamole

Creamy, bright guacamole made with ripe avocados, lime, and cilantro. Ready in 10 minutes and perfect for dipping, topping, or serving alongside any meal.

Ingredients

  • 3 whole ripe avocados
  • 1 whole lime, zested and juiced
  • ¼ c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• ¼ cup white onion, finely diced
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. 1

    Slice each avocado lengthwise around the large pit in the center, then twist the two halves apart and remove the pit by wedging a spoon underneath it and lifting it out.

  2. 2

    Using a spoon, scoop the soft avocado flesh from the skin into a medium bowl, breaking it into large chunks as you go.

  3. 3

    Zest the lime directly over the bowl by rubbing it against a microplane or zester, letting the fine flakes fall onto the avocado.

  4. 4

    Cut the lime in half and squeeze both halves over the avocado, catching any seeds between your fingers; pour the juice into the bowl.

  5. 5

    Place the onion on a cutting board, hold it steady with one hand, and slice it lengthwise from root to tip into thin strips, then rotate 90 degrees and slice crosswise into small cubes about the size of grain-of-rice pieces.

  6. 6

    Add the diced onion, chopped cilantro, salt, and black pepper to the bowl with the avocado.

  7. 7

    Using a fork, mash the avocado by pressing and twisting it against the bowl wall until it reaches the texture you like—chunky with some smooth creaminess, or very smooth, depending on your preference.

  8. 8

    Stir gently with the fork until the lime juice, onion, cilantro, and seasonings are evenly distributed throughout the guacamole.

Tools you’ll need

  • cutting board
  • sharp chef's knife
  • medium mixing bowl
  • spoon
  • microplane zester or box grater
  • fork
